In the world of finance, encryption is the primary defense against data breaches. The PCI Security Standards Council mandates strict encryption protocols to ensure that sensitive card information remains unreadable if intercepted. PCI encryption is not a "set it and forget it" solution; it is a lifecycle process. It requires the selection of strong algorithms, rigorous protection of cryptographic keys, and constant vigilance regarding how data moves through the network. As quantum computing looms on the horizon, the standards for encryption strength will inevitably rise. For any entity handling payment cards, understanding and implementing PCI encryption is not just a compliance checklist—it is a fundamental obligation to the trust of the consumer and the integrity of the global financial system. The Payment Card Industry (PCI) is a multi-trillion-dollar market that handles millions of transactions every day. With the rise of e-commerce and digital payments, the need to secure sensitive cardholder data has become more pressing than ever. One of the key requirements for organizations that handle payment card information is to implement robust encryption measures, as mandated by the Payment Card Industry Data Security Standard (PCI DSS).
